Scoliosis is a medical disease defined by an unnatural curve in the spine. There are several forms of scoliosis, depending on the particular location of the aberrant curvature and the patient's age. The most common symptom of scoliosis is abnormal curvature of the spine.

Looking from the front, the spinal curve appears to be straight. Kyphosis and lordosis are the typical curves of the spine as seen from the side. People with scoliosis develop an additional curve in their spine to give it a C-shaped or an S-shaped appearance.

Scoliosis can affect adults as well as children. However, it is most common in people above the age of ten. Furthermore, this disorder is more prevalent in girls than in boys. Lumbar scoliosis refers to a sideways curvature of the lumbar vertebrae.

The most common test used to diagnose scoliosis is Adam’s Forward Bend Test. During this physical examination, the doctor instructs the suspected patient to bend at the waist, hands on the floor, and knees straight. In this position, any anomaly in the spine's curvature is readily apparent.

The purpose of treating scoliosis is to manage the abnormal curvature of the spine, particularly if it is severe or getting worse. It helps with pain relief, posture, function, and lung capacity, as well as preventing deformities from getting worse. Depending on the severity of the curvature and the patient's age, treatment options might vary from bracing and observation to surgery.

If you observe a curved spine, unequal shoulders, or chronic back pain, consult a physician. Early detection is essential for properly treating scoliosis and preventing its worsening.

Follow your doctor's instructions to get ready for scoliosis therapy, which may include quitting certain medications and undergoing imaging tests like MRIs or X-rays. If surgery is planned, you might need to make arrangements for post-operative care and transportation, as well as fast before the procedure.

In scoliosis surgery, often spinal fusion, the surgeon creates an incision along the spine and inserts metal rods, screws, or hooks to straighten and stabilize the bent area. Bone grafts are introduced to help the vertebrae fuse into a stable, straight structure over time.

Scoliosis surgery normally takes 4 to 6 hours, depending on the number of vertebrae involved and the severity of the curve.

Recovery following scoliosis surgery includes a 3-7-day hospital stay and weeks of restricted activity. Most patients return to normal routines within 3–6 months. Physical therapy can help restore strength and flexibility.

About 80–90% of patients who have scoliosis surgery, particularly spinal fusion, have positive results.

Process Involved for Scoliosis Surgery in Delhi

  • Pre-operative evaluation: Imaging of the spine (X-ray, MRI, CT) and lung function studies, blood tests, and anesthetic assessment.
  • Surgical Procedure: Spinal fusion using either metal rods, screws, or hooks to straighten the spine. Bone graft materials are placed for fusion. The procedure takes 4-8 hours.
  • Recovery & Success: The hospital stay will be 3 to 7 days. Early physical therapy, possible bracing, and full recovery will take anywhere from 3 to 12 months.
  • Cobb angle over 40 to 50 degrees in adolescents, above 50 to 60 degrees in adults, is considered severe spinal deformity.
  • Causes of progressive scoliosis that fail to respond to bracing or therapy.
  • Spinal deformities causing chronic pain or breathing difficulty.
  • Postural deformity, which appears conspicuous from the cosmetic point of view.
  • Neurological symptoms (numbness, weakness) due to spinal cord compression.
